有人在基于.net核心的Windows服务应用程序中使用过控制台log4net附加程序吗? 我正在使用Windows服务中托管的.net core 2.1.6控制台应用程序。我有一个适合文件的文件附加器。希望控制台中的控制台附加程序日志也实时显示。
答案 0 :(得分:0)
Windows服务没有可见的控制台,它在不可见的桌面上运行。参见Console.WriteLine() inside a Windows Service?。
如果要实时查看日志,请使用支持该日志的查看器打开日志,例如,在Git Bash上使用tail -f
或通过带尾按钮(眼睛图标)的Notepad ++。请注意,后者往往会被挂起,正在被大量写入文件。